Diseño arquitectónico

Páginas: 6 (1262 palabras) Publicado: 18 de agosto de 2014
Diseño arquitectónico
Introducción al diseño arquitectónico
Representa la estructura de los datos y componentes del programa que se requieren para construir un sistema basado en computadora. El diseño es una actividad en la que se toman decisiones importantes, frecuentemente de naturaleza estructural. Comparte con la programación un interés por la abstracción de la representación de lainformación y de las secuencias de procesamiento.
¿Qué es el diseño arquitectónico?
El diseño arquitectónico se ha descrito como un proceso multiface en el que se sintetiza representaciones de la estructura de datos, la estructura del programa, las características de la interfaz y los detalles procedimentales desde los requisitos de la información.

Planeación

Seguridad

Enfoque

DiseñoTrabajo en equipo

Requerimientos
¿Cuáles son los pasos?

El diseño arquitectónico comienza con el diseño de datos y después procede a la derivación de una o más representaciones de la estructura arquitectónica del sistema. Los estilos arquitectónicos alternativos o patrones son analizados con el fin de obtener la estructura que mejor se ajusta a los requerimientos del cliente y a las normas decalidad. Una vez que es seleccionada una de las alternativas, la arquitectura se elabora utilizando el método de diseño arquitectónico.
¿Cuál es el producto obtenido?

Se crea un modelo de arquitectura que abarca la arquitectura de datos y la estructura del programa. Además, se describen las propiedades de los componentes y sus relaciones.
¿Qué es la arquitectura?

La arquitectura delsoftware de un sistema de programa o computación es la estructura de las estructuras del sistema, la cual comprende los componentes visibles externamente, y las relaciones entre ellos. La arquitectura no es el software operacional, más bien es la representación que capacita al ingeniero del software para analizar la efectividad del diseño para la consecución de los requisitos fijados, considerar lasalternativas arquitectónicas en una etapa en la cual hacer cambios en el diseño es relativamente fácil y reducir los riesgos asociados a la construcción del software.
Importancia

• Las representaciones de la arquitectura de software facilitan la comunicación entre todas las partes interesadas en el desarrollo de un sistema basado en computadoras.
• La arquitectura destaca decisiones tempranas dediseño que tendrán un profundo impacto en todo el trabajo de ingeniería del software que sigue, y es tan importante en el éxito final del sistema como una entidad operacional.
• La arquitectura constituye el modelo relativamente pequeño e intelectual comprensible de cómo está estructurado el sistema y de cómo trabajan juntos sus componentes.

Complejidad arquitectónica
Para evaluar lacomplejidad total de una arquitectura dada, una técnica útil consiste en considerar las relaciones de dependencia entre los componentes de la arquitectura. Estas relaciones de dependencia son conducidas a través de los flujos de información/ control dentro del sistema.
Diseño de datos
La estructura de datos ha sido siempre una parte importante del diseño de software Al nivel de los componentes delprograma, el diseño de las estructuras de datos y de los algoritmos asociados requeridos para su manipulación, son parte esencial en la creación de aplicaciones de alta calidad.
El impacto de la estructura de datos sobre la estructura del programa y la complejidad procedimental hace que el diseño de datos tenga una gran influencia en la calidad del software. Los datos bien diseñados pueden conducir auna mejor estructura de programa, a una modularidad efectiva y a una complejidad procedimental reducida.
Estilos arquitectónicos
Arquitecturas centradas de datos
En el centro de esta arquitectura se encuentra un ambiente de datos al que otros componentes acceden con frecuencia para actualizar, añadir, borrar o bien modificar los datos del almacén.

Arquitectura de flujo de datos
Esta...
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• Diseño arquitectonico
  • Diseño arquitectónico
  • Diseño Arquitectonico
  • Diseño Arquitectonico
  • Diseño Arquitectonico
  • Diseño arquitectonico
  • diseño arquitectónico
  • Diseño arquitectonico

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S